Abstract
A rotor in a rotating electric machine including a rotor main body and at least one magnet unit provided at an outer circumferential part of the rotor main body. The magnet unit has a plurality of magnet teeth as segments in the circumferential direction. The plurality of magnet teeth that form one magnet unit are arranged in a circular arc shape. At least one pair of magnet teeth in one magnet unit is each provided with a notch. With the plurality of magnet teeth being arranged in the circular arc shape, a fixation block is press-fitted in the pair of notches. The fixation block is fastened to the rotor main body while being inserted in the notches.
